Credit: Thinkstock. All Rights Reserved. Numerous industry and academic experts view blockchain as the next disruptive technology. The blockchain has evolved from a cryptocurrency platform into an architecture that can offer greater levels of security and trust while streamlining digital business processes. Simply put, blockchain is a trusted, secure ledger of transactions shared among stakeholders without the need for a centralized administrative authority.
Each stakeholder in the chain maintains a copy of the ledger and transactions are chronologically and cryptographically linked together in blocks to maintain immutability.
Trust amongst members is achieved through consensus mechanisms that select who can append a new block to the chain. The cryptographic and consensus mechanisms allow trusted network participants to trace and verify the authenticity of transactions or assets throughout the life cycle.
Blockchain is widely known for its use with cryptocurrency such as bitcoin, but the technology can also be utilized for transactions such as negotiating smart contracts, voting online, or tracking the authenticity of goods like diamonds or coffee beans from the time they're mined to the time they're purchased. RELATED VIDEO: How does a blockchain work - Simply ExplainedSeveral top schools have added or are rushing to add classes about Bitcoin and the record-keeping technology that it introduced, known as the blockchain. Graduate-level classes this semester at Carnegie Mellon, Cornell, Duke, the Massachusetts Institute of Technology and the University of Maryland, among other places, illustrate the fascination with the technology across several academic fields, and the assumption that it will outlast the current speculative price bubble. For a class this semester, Mr. Yermack originally booked a lecture hall that could fit students, but he had to move the course to the largest lecture hall at N. He now has people signed up for the class. A course about virtual currencies created by a Princeton computer science professor, Arvind Narayanan, has been the fifth-most-popular class on Coursera, an online learning site.

Nicholas "Nick" Szabo [1] is a computer scientist, legal scholar, [2] and cryptographer known for his research in digital contracts and digital currency. He graduated from the University of Washington in with a degree in computer science [3] and received a Juris Doctor degree from George Washington University Law School. The phrase and concept of " smart contracts " was developed by Szabo with the goal of bringing what he calls the "highly evolved" practices of contract law and practice to the design of electronic commerce protocols between strangers on the Internet. Szabo influentially [9] [ page needed ] [ better source needed ] argued that a minimum granularity of micropayments is set by mental transaction costs.
